About the Book
This textbook provides a thorough and structured introduction to Cost Accounting, aligned with the University Curriculum for Commerce and Management. It covers essential topics such as cost concepts, cost classification, material and labor cost control, overhead allocation, job and contract costing, process costing, marginal costing, standard costing, budgeting, and managerial decision-making. Designed for clarity, the book includes solved examples, illustrations, and practical exercises to strengthen analytical understanding. Ideal for commerce and management students, it builds a strong foundation in cost accounting techniques used in business planning and financial control.
